How to pronounce:
antediluvian
Definition:
(nou) any of the early patriarchs who lived prior to the Noachian deluge (nou) a very old person
Phonetic Transcription:
ˌæntidɪˈluːviən
Examples:
Data analysis without computers sounds antediluvian.
I find this to be antediluvian, and just a little disrespectful.
As a genuine antediluvian he is a great curiosity, but a sideshow curiosity.
